The presidential candidate of the Labour Party (LP), Peter Obi has vowed to tackle Nigeria’s multifarious challenges including oil theft, debt servicing, secessionist agitation, youth unemployment, electricity problem, insecurity, amongst others.

Obi, a former governor of Anambra State spoke on Monday when he discussed his plans at a world-leading policy institute and think-tank forum, Chatham House in the United Kingdom.

Obi said he would fight and end public corruption. “Go and check my records. It is there,” he said, adding that he is the only former governor that did not owe salaries, gratuities or any pension after he left office.

He argues that at the heart of poverty is capital formation and that one cannot talk about capital formation without savings.

“Even in the most developed world, which is why I said Japan holds highest amount of US treasury, capital formation is at the heart of poverty, without capital formation, there will be low productivity, low income and you produce poverty all over the place.

“What I was doing as governor, I was the best governor in Millennium Development Goals by the UNDP.

“I won a prize for the longest road network. I won the Gate prize on health back to back.

” You can go and see what I did in health, built from scratch teaching hospitals and everything, improve as number one in education.

“And above all, I was able to save because I believe in future generation, because we want to have proper capital formation to drive tomorrow.

” If I have opportunity in Nigeria, no matter what we do, we will do the same thing, we must save for tomorrow,” he says.
